C13H20ClN3O2 — CID 114922590
2-amino-5-chloro-N-(2-methoxyethyl)-N-(2-methylpropyl)pyridine-4-carboxamide (PubChem CID 114922590) has the molecular formula C13H20ClN3O2 and a molecular weight of 285.78 g/mol. Its IUPAC name is 2-amino-5-chloro-N-(2-methoxyethyl)-N-(2-methylpropyl)pyridine-4-carboxamide.
